/// List package names and versions from a profile's active realized state.
pub fn handlePackages(ctx: *mere.Context, args: *const types.ParsedArgs) MereError!types.CommandResult {
const profile_name = args.getString("profile") orelse "system";
const profile_dir = std.fs.path.join(ctx.allocator, &.{ ctx.root_path, "mere", "profiles", profile_name }) catch {
return MereError.OutOfMemory;
};
defer ctx.allocator.free(profile_dir);

const store_root = std.fs.path.join(ctx.allocator, &.{ ctx.root_path, "mere", "store" }) catch {
return MereError.OutOfMemory;
};
defer ctx.allocator.free(store_root);

var active_generation: ?u32 = null;
const active_path = if (std.mem.eql(u8, profile_name, "system")) blk: {
active_generation = generation_mod.getCurrentGeneration(profile_dir) catch |err| {
ctx.setDiagnosticContextFmt(profile_dir, "failed to read current generation: {s}", .{@errorName(err)});
return try command.errorResult(ctx, err, "failed to read current generation");
};
const generation = active_generation orelse {
return types.CommandResult{
.success = true,
.message = try std.fmt.allocPrint(ctx.allocator, "Profile '{s}' has no active generation", .{profile_name}),
};
};
break :blk generation_mod.getGenerationPath(ctx.allocator, profile_dir, generation) catch return MereError.OutOfMemory;
} else blk: {
const root_path = profile_mod.getRootPath(ctx.allocator, profile_dir) catch return MereError.OutOfMemory;
std.Io.Dir.accessAbsolute(path.currentIo(), root_path, .{}) catch |err| switch (err) {
error.FileNotFound => {
ctx.allocator.free(root_path);
return types.CommandResult{
.success = true,
.message = try std.fmt.allocPrint(ctx.allocator, "Profile '{s}' has no active realized state", .{profile_name}),
};
},
else => {
ctx.withDiagnosticContext(mere.errors.DiagnosticContext.init().withSubject(root_path));
const failure = try command.errorResult(ctx, err, "failed to inspect profile state");
ctx.allocator.free(root_path);
return failure;
},
};
break :blk root_path;
};
defer ctx.allocator.free(active_path);

var manifest = generation_mod.readManifest(ctx.allocator, store_root, active_path) catch |err| {
ctx.withDiagnosticContext(mere.errors.DiagnosticContext.init().withSubject(active_path));
return try command.errorResult(ctx, err, "failed to read active profile manifest");
};
defer manifest.deinit();

const packages = ctx.allocator.dupe(generation_mod.PackageEntry, manifest.packages.items) catch {
return MereError.OutOfMemory;
};
defer ctx.allocator.free(packages);
std.mem.sort(generation_mod.PackageEntry, packages, {}, struct {
fn lessThan(_: void, left: generation_mod.PackageEntry, right: generation_mod.PackageEntry) bool {
const name_order = std.mem.order(u8, left.name, right.name);
if (name_order != .eq) return name_order == .lt;
const version_order = std.mem.order(u8, left.version, right.version);
if (version_order != .eq) return version_order == .lt;
return left.release < right.release;
}
}.lessThan);

var output: std.ArrayList(u8) = .empty;
defer output.deinit(ctx.allocator);
var out_buf: std.Io.Writer.Allocating = .fromArrayList(ctx.allocator, &output);
const out = &out_buf.writer;

if (active_generation) |generation| {
out.print("Packages in profile '{s}' (gen-{d}):\n", .{ profile_name, generation }) catch return MereError.OutOfMemory;
} else {
out.print("Packages in profile '{s}':\n", .{profile_name}) catch return MereError.OutOfMemory;
}

if (packages.len == 0) {
out.writeAll(" (none)\n") catch return MereError.OutOfMemory;
} else {
for (packages) |pkg| {
out.print(" {s} {s}-{d}\n", .{ pkg.name, pkg.version, pkg.release }) catch return MereError.OutOfMemory;
}
}
output = out_buf.toArrayList();

return types.CommandResult{
.success = true,
.message = try ctx.allocator.dupe(u8, output.items),
};
}
